Peanut Butter Brownie Swirl Cookies Recipe
Delight in these Peanut Butter Brownie Swirl Cookies featuring a perfect blend of creamy peanut butter and rich chocolate brownie dough swirled together for a soft, chewy, and irresistibly marbled treat. This recipe combines two classic cookie flavors into one scrumptious bite, baked to perfection with a delicate chewy center and slightly crisp edges.

Peanut Butter Cookie Dough
- 1/4 cup unsalted butter, softened
- 1/3 cup creamy peanut butter
- 1/4 cup granulated sugar
- 1/4 cup packed light brown sugar
- 1/2 large egg
- 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 3/4 cup all-purpose flour
- 1/4 teaspoon baking soda
- 1/8 teaspoon salt
Brownie Cookie Dough
- 1/4 cup unsalted butter, melted
- 1/2 cup granulated sugar
- 1/2 large egg
- 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1/3 cup unsweetened cocoa powder
- 1/2 cup all-purpose flour
- 1/8 teaspoon baking powder
- 1/8 teaspoon salt
- Prepare the Peanut Butter Cookie Dough: In a large mixing bowl, cream together the softened butter, peanut butter, granulated sugar, and brown sugar until light and fluffy, about 3 to 4 minutes. Add the half egg and vanilla extract, beating until fully incorporated. In a separate bowl, whisk together the flour, baking soda, and salt.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et mixture, stirring just until combined without overmixing. Set aside.
- Prepare the Brownie Cookie Dough: In another large bowl, mix the melted butter and granulated sugar until well combined. Add the half egg and vanilla extract, mixing thoroughly. Sift together the cocoa powder, flour, baking powder, and salt, then gradually stir these into the wet ingredients until the dough is smooth and uniform.
- Assemble the Cookies: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per. Take about 1 tablespoon of each dough and roll them together into a ball. Gently twist the peanut butter and brownie dough to create a marbled effect, being careful not to overmix in order to maintain distinct swirls.
- Bake the Cookies: Place the dough balls on the prepared baking sheet, spacing them approximately 2 inches apart. Bake for 10 to 12 minutes, or until the edges are set but the centers remain soft, ensuring a chewy texture once cooled.
- Cool and Serve: Allow the cookies to cool on the baking sheet for 5 min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ely. This resting period helps the cookies to set properly without becoming hard.
Notes
- For a more pronounced swirl effect, gently roll the combined dough balls between your palms before baking.
- To measure half an egg consistently, lightly beat one egg and divide it roughly in half.
- Avoid overbaking to keep the cookies soft and chewy; residual heat will continue cooking them slightly after removal from the oven.
- Store cookies in an airtight container to preserve moisture and freshness.
